Endangered and Extinct
The list of Australian mammals from vulnerable
to extinct. Australia is a truly wonderful country and it's
isolation from the rest of the world has produced some unique
and incredible species. The price of ignorance 200 years
ago has, however, cost the lives of many animals. We do
have a very real opportunity to correct the mistakes of the
past and revive the ones that remain,
for more please visit
our Feral Eradication page. This is a list of mammals
only, we have not included reptiles, insects, birds, plants
etc, quite frankly it makes for a sobering reading experience.
This is only for one country and Australia is fairly typical
of what has and is happening all over the world.
Take a moment to read these lists, especially the extinct
list, and remember that extinction means forever, we will never see these animals
again. |
